What does a Brewery And Distillery Worker do?
A Brewery and Distillery Worker is a versatile professional responsible for various tasks in the production of beverages such as beer, spirits, or other alcoholic drinks. This role involves hands-on work in different stages of the brewing and distilling processes, ensuring the quality and consistency of the final products.
Tasks required include:
- Receive, inspect, and handle raw materials, including grains, hops, yeast, and other ingredients..
- Ensure proper storage and inventory management of raw materials..
- Operate milling equipment to crush grains and prepare them for the mashing process..
- Monitor and adjust milling settings for different recipes..
- Assist in the mashing process, mixing crushed grains with water to extract fermentable sugars..
- Monitor fermentation vessels and assist with yeast pitching and management..
- Work with brewing equipment, including kettles, fermenters, and filtration systems..
- Follow recipes and brewing protocols to produce high-quality beverages..
- Operate distillation equipment to separate alcohol from fermented liquids..
- Monitor temperature, pressure, and distillation rates to ensure quality spirits..
- Conduct regular quality checks on raw materials, intermediate products, and finished beverages..
- Document and address any deviations from quality standards..
- Clean and sanitize brewing and distillation equipment to maintain a hygienic production environment..
- Follow cleaning protocols and ensure compliance with health and safety standards..
- Assist in packaging finished products into bottles, cans, or kegs..
- Operate packaging machinery and ensure accurate labelling and sealing..
- Monitor and manage inventory levels of finished products..
- Assist in the tracking of production batches and packaging materials..
- Implement and adhere to safety protocols and procedures in the brewery or distillery..
- Use personal protective equipment and follow safe working practices..
- Collaborate with team members, including brewers, distillers, and support staff..
- Communicate effectively to ensure smooth production processes..
- Participate in ongoing training programs to enhance skills and stay updated on industry trends..
- Provide guidance and training to less experienced brewery and distillery workers..
- Identify opportunities for process improvement in brewing or distillation..
- Contribute to initiatives to enhance overall efficiency and product quality..
What are the entry requirements for a Brewery And Distillery Worker?
There are no formal academic entry requirements, though some GCSEs/S grades can be an advantage. Off and on-the-job training is available. Vocational qualifications related to food and drink manufacturing, including apprenticeships, are available at up to Level 3.
